In the digital age, where data breaches and cyber threats are becoming increasingly common, the need to protect sensitive information has never been more critical. One effective method for ensuring data security is through data masking. This article delves into the concept of data masking, its importance, different types, and best practices for implementing it.
What is Data Masking?
Data masking, also known as data obfuscation, is a process that involves altering sensitive data in a database or dataset so that it appears realistic but is not disclosed. The primary goal of data masking is to protect personally identifiable information (PII) and other sensitive data from unauthorized access while still allowing legitimate users to access and use the data for various purposes, such as testing, development, and training.
Why is Data Masking Important?
- Data Privacy: Data masking ensures that sensitive information remains private and complies with data protection regulations, such as the General Data Protection Regulation (GDPR) and the Health Insurance Portability and Accountability Act (HIPAA).
- Security: By masking sensitive data, organizations reduce the risk of data breaches and unauthorized access to confidential information.
- Compliance: Data masking helps organizations meet compliance requirements by ensuring that sensitive data is protected and not exposed to potential risks.
- Testing and Development: Masked data can be used for testing and development purposes without compromising the privacy and security of actual data.
Types of Data Masking
There are several types of data masking techniques, each with its own approach and use cases:
- Pseudonymization: This method involves replacing sensitive data with fictional but realistic-looking data. For example, replacing a person’s Social Security number with a randomly generated number that looks similar.
- Tokenization: In this process, sensitive data is replaced with a unique token or string that has no real meaning but can be used to identify the original data.
- Encryption: Although not a masking technique per se, encryption involves converting sensitive data into a coded format that can only be decrypted with the correct key. While encrypted data is secure, it may not be suitable for certain testing and development scenarios.
- De-identification: This method removes all personal identifiers from the data, effectively making it anonymous. De-identification is often used in research and other contexts where data privacy is a top priority.
Best Practices for Implementing Data Masking
To ensure the effectiveness of data masking, organizations should follow these best practices:
- Identify Sensitive Data: Conduct a thorough assessment to identify all sensitive data within the organization and classify it based on its level of sensitivity.
- Choose the Right Masking Technique: Select the appropriate data masking technique based on the specific use case and compliance requirements.
- Automate the Process: Automate data masking to ensure consistency and efficiency, especially when dealing with large datasets.
- Regularly Review and Update Policies: Continuously monitor and update data masking policies to adapt to new threats and compliance requirements.
- Train Employees: Educate employees on the importance of data masking and their role in maintaining data security.
Conclusion
Data masking is a crucial component of data security in the modern world. By implementing effective data masking practices, organizations can protect sensitive information, comply with regulations, and reduce the risk of data breaches. As cyber threats continue to evolve, data masking will remain an essential tool for safeguarding sensitive information.
